Exactly what is a Crypto Games Casino?
A crypto video games casino is an online gaming platform that accepts cryptocurrencies-- such as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(GBPT)-- as a main cash for wagering. Unlike conventional online casinos that depend on central banking intermediaries, crypto gambling establishments take advantage of blockchain technology to assist in deposits, withdrawals, and, perhaps most notably, the verification of game stability.

These platforms generally fall into 2 classifications:

3. "Provably Fair" Technology
Possibly the most revolutionary aspect of crypto gambling is "Provably Fair" algorithms. By utilizing cryptographic hashes, gamers can verify the result of a video game (such as a spin of a live roulette wheel or a card shuffle) to guarantee that your home has not manipulated the result. This openness bridges the space between gamer cynicism and institutional trust.

The crypto gaming industry is not without its difficulties. Regulatory uncertainty remains the "elephant in the room." As governments around the world struggle to specify the legal structure for cryptocurrencies, some countries have taken a hardline stance versus crypto gaming.

Furthermore, the volatility of digital possessions means that the worth of your bankroll can vary independent of your gaming performance. A player may be up 10% in Bitcoin, only to discover their purchasing power reduced if the underlying market come by 20% in the same timeframe. Users are encouraged to aspect market volatility into their risk management methods.
